Responsibilities
• You will architect and build new web or mobile apps in their entirety.
• You will be involved in discussions, planning and brainstorming features for different digital products.
• You will learn and be coached by senior developers via standup meetings and code review.
• You will be following our development process including using Github, Pull Request review, retrospective code review etc.
• You will grow into a leadership role by demonstrating your technical excellence, coaching others, improving our tech and development process.
We write code in the following tech stacks, you don't have to know all of these coming in.
• Backend: Python, Go, Typescript, Kotlin, Rust
• Web Frontend / PWA: React.js, Vue.js, Ionic
• Storage/Cache: PostgreSQL, MySQL, Redis, Elastic Search
• Mobile: Native iOS (Swift), Android (Kotlin), React Native, Flutter
• Tools: Basecamp, Slack, Github, Travis-CI, zube.io
• DevOps: Docker, k8s
Requirements
• You want to work in small team and hate bureaucratic process;
• You’re a quick learner, geeky and love hacking stuff;
• You enjoy trying out new things and cutting edge technologies
• You love solving problems and code;
• You have experience or are eager to learn Web / Mobile Frontend and Backend technologies.
• You have experience or eager to learn to build production quality systems that serve at massive scales.